As a successful family-owned company on a path to global growth, the Brose Group offers challenging responsibilities and exciting career opportunities to performance-driven, skilled specialists with solid professional knowledge and proven career expertise who wish to contribute to our company’s success. Your tasks Support the planning and creation of layouts for new machines and production equipment Assist in the implementation of new manufacturing projects and production processes in the New Projects team Participate in the preparation, production, and evaluation of samples for new products and processes Create and update technical layouts, drawings, and engineering documentation Collect and analyze technical data related to new equipment and processes Learn and apply industrial engineering methodologies and engineering software tools Your Profile Student or recent graduate in Mechanical Engineering, Industrial Engineering, Technology and Metallurgy or similar field Interested in new project implementation and manufacturing processes Basic knowledge of AutoCAD or other technical drawing/design software, or willingness to learn Proactive, eager to learn and good organizational skills Fluent English language skills We offer you a modern working environment with our Brose working world Brose Internship program offers development through practical work and possibility of acquiring knowledge about different technical topics. We are providing mentoring during the program and interns will also have the opportunity to learn about cooperation in a corporate environment and our family culture. Brose is also offering free organized transportation from Belgrade and Pančevo, free lunch at the canteen and monthly remuneration.
